"The most important national E-Verify bill ever introduced is expected to be announced
tomorrow by Rep. Lamar Smith (R-Texas), Chairman of the U.S. House Judiciary Committee.
After 15 years, the concept of every legitimate U.S. job going to an American (or legal
immigrant already here) finally has a chance to make it into law, significantly helped by a giant change in the strategy of the nation's business lobbies".
